How To Choose The Best Probiotics For Cats With Diarrhea

Selecting an effective probiotic for feline diarrhea goes beyond grabbing the first bottle you see. The gut microbiome is delicate, and the wrong formulation can be ineffective or even exacerbate symptoms. Focus on these three factors to match your cat’s specific needs.

Strain Specificity and CFU Count

Not all probiotics are created equal for diarrhea. Look for formulas containing Enterococcus faecium or Lactobacillus acidophilus — strains clinically shown to reduce stool moisture and frequency. A CFU range of 1 billion to 5 billion per serving is typically enough for acute diarrhea without overstimulating a sensitive gut.

Delivery Form and Palatability

Cats with diarrhea are often stressed and less inclined to eat. Powder packets or scoops that mix invisibly into wet food or broth are far more reliable than pills or chews. A flavorless or mild chicken-liver profile increases the chance your cat will accept the supplement without a fight.

Added Prebiotics and Enzymes

Prebiotic fibers like inulin or FOS feed beneficial bacteria and help solidify stool by absorbing excess water. Digestive enzymes (protease, amylase, lipase) assist in breaking down food more completely, reducing the fermentable material that can worsen diarrhea. A formula that combines probiotics, prebiotics, and enzymes often delivers the fastest relief.

FAQ

How quickly can I expect to see firmer stools after starting probiotics?
In most cases, you should notice improved stool consistency within three to seven days. Acute stress-induced diarrhea often responds faster, while chronic cases linked to food sensitivities or antibiotic disruption may take up to two weeks. If diarrhea persists beyond 10 days without improvement, consult your veterinarian.
Can I give my cat probiotics while she is on antibiotics for diarrhea?
Yes, but space the doses apart by at least two to three hours. Antibiotics kill both harmful and beneficial bacteria, so administering probiotics at a different time allows the live cultures to survive and repopulate the gut. Many of the products above are specifically formulated for use during and after antibiotic therapy.
What is the ideal CFU count for a cat with active diarrhea?
For acute diarrhea, look for products delivering 1 billion to 5 billion CFU per serving. Higher doses, such as the 350 billion CFU per jar found in Power Flora, can be effective but may cause temporary gas if introduced too rapidly. Cats with chronic loose stool often respond best to a sustained 1 to 2 billion CFU daily with prebiotic support.
Are human probiotics safe to give to cats with diarrhea?
Not recommended. Human probiotics often contain strains like Bifidobacterium infantis or Lactobacillus rhamnosus GG in doses calibrated for human digestive systems, which can be too potent or ill-suited for feline gut flora. Stick to products specifically formulated for cats to ensure correct strain selection and dosing.
Can probiotics cure diarrhea caused by parasites or infections?
Probiotics support gut health but do not treat underlying parasitic or bacterial infections. If your cat has bloody stool, vomiting, lethargy, or fever alongside diarrhea, a veterinary fecal exam is essential to rule out giardia, coccidia, or bacterial overgrowth. Probiotics are a complementary tool, not a substitute for medical treatment when infection is present.
